ASSYST is seeking a Senior Project Manager to support the modernization of Workforce Information Technology Solution (WITS) in Tallahassee, Florida (Fully Remote)
The Senior Project Manager is responsible for establishing, leading, and managing multiple medium-to-high complexity IT projects concurrently, ensuring all project activities align with statewide standards, Florida Administrative Code (F.A.C.) rules, operational objectives of the Workforce Information Technology Solution (WITS), and supported bureaus.
Responsibilities:
- Governance & State Compliance: Ensure all project activities strictly comply with Florida Rules 60GG-1.001 through 60GG-1.009, F.A.C., including governance, documentation, oversight, and reporting requirements. Evaluate project management practices and governance structures against statewide standards.
- Project Execution & Management: Lead and implement multiple concurrent medium-to-high complexity IT projects, achieving scope, schedule, cost, quality, and business objectives. Apply PMBOK, Agile, Waterfall, and Hybrid methodologies as appropriate.
- Cross-Functional Coordination: Provide coordination, management, and status reporting across WITS, bureau leadership, business stakeholders, vendors, and technical teams. Serve as a liaison between business units, leadership, and external partners.
- Artifact Development & Maintenance: Create and maintain key project artifacts including project charters, schedules, Work Breakdown Structures (WBS), risk registers, communication plans, and status reports.
- Change & Performance Management: Receive, evaluate, and process change requests; provide impact analyses and recommendations to leadership. Perform variance tracking and trend evaluations.
- Independent Oversight & Risk Management: Monitor project health, risks, issues, and baselines. Develop mitigation and contingency strategies in accordance with Florida Rule 60GG standards.
- Business Analysis: Perform requirements elicitation, workflow mapping, process analysis, stakeholder interviews, and validation sessions.
- Resource & Quality Planning: Collaborate with stakeholders to plan staffing, budget, equipment, vendor services, and technology needs. Define quality standards and conduct quality reviews.
- Reporting: Provide written weekly status reports on the Workforce Modernization Program and associated projects, highlighting progress, cost, quality, risks, and mitigation efforts.
Minimum Required Qualifications:
- Education: Bachelor’s degree in Computer Science, Information Systems, Business Administration, or related field (or equivalent work experience).
- Certifications: Project Management Certification (PMP) or successful completion of an industry-recognized project management curriculum is required.
- Experience: Minimum of seven (7) years of IT work experience.
- Minimum of seven (7) years managing complex cross-functional projects.
- Proven experience managing projects across multiple technologies and programmatic areas.
- Skills & Tools: Extensive knowledge in resource management, stakeholder engagement, risk mitigation, and change management.
- Strong understanding of Software Development Lifecycle (SDLC) methodologies and IT service management principles.
- Proficiency in Microsoft Project, Excel, Word, PowerPoint, Visio, SharePoint, Teams, and standard enterprise tools.
